Local Surf Shops
Many surf shops in San Diego buy and sell used boards. This is a great option because you can physically inspect the board and get expert advice from the staff. Some popular surf shops with used board sections include:
- Mitch’s Surf Shop: Known for its wide selection and knowledgeable staff.
- Hansen Surfboards: A San Diego institution with a long history and a good selection of used boards.
- Surf Ride: Multiple locations throughout San Diego County, offering a diverse range of used boards.
- Bird’s Surf Shed: A unique shop that specializes in vintage and used surfboards.

What to Look For When Buying Used Surf Boards in San Diego
Before purchasing a used surf board in San Diego, it’s crucial to conduct a thorough inspection. Here’s what to look for:
Dings and Repairs
Carefully examine the board for any dings, cracks, or repairs. Small dings can be easily fixed, but larger cracks or poorly executed repairs can compromise the board’s integrity. Pay close attention to the nose, tail, rails, and deck, as these areas are most prone to damage. Ask the seller about the history of any repairs and whether they were done professionally.
Delamination
Delamination occurs when the fiberglass layers separate from the foam core. This can weaken the board and make it more susceptible to water damage. Look for bubbles or soft spots on the board’s surface, which can indicate delamination. Gently press on the board in various areas to check for soft spots.
Fins and Fin Boxes
Inspect the fins and fin boxes for any damage. Make sure the fins are securely attached and that the fin boxes are not cracked or loose. Replacement fins can be expensive, so it’s essential to ensure they are in good condition.
Overall Condition
Assess the overall condition of the board. Is it clean and well-maintained? Does it show signs of excessive wear and tear? A well-cared-for board is more likely to last longer and perform better. Consider the age of the board; older boards may have structural issues that are not immediately apparent.
